- Nikky eduJul 25, 2022 · 3 years agoSure! Here's a step-by-step guide to signing a message with Metamask: 1. Open your Metamask extension in your browser and make sure you are connected to the Ethereum network. 2. Click on the Metamask icon and select the account you want to sign the message with. 3. Go to the website or application where you want to sign the message and locate the option to sign a message. 4. Copy the message that you want to sign. 5. Go back to your Metamask extension and click on the 'Sign' button. 6. A pop-up window will appear with the message you copied. Verify that the message is correct. 7. Click on the 'Sign' button in the pop-up window. 8. Metamask will generate a signature for the message using your private key. 9. Copy the generated signature and use it as required to verify your ownership of the Ethereum address. That's it! You have successfully signed a message with Metamask.
